Onboarding: Quickline Autocomplete (Security Review)

The Quickline index rebuilds nightly; queries degrade to ~800ms during compaction. No user input reaches the indexer unescaped — terms are tokenized server-side by the Fenwick gateway. Read-only replica access only; writes go through the audit queue. Latency alerts route to the Halder on-call rotation. To query the staging index directly, authenticate against the Fenwick gateway with the key below.

app token of hawif-kafof = kto15_B3AN0KfpZRy4TLc

## Authentication

The GarageSense occupancy feed is read-only and served by the internal StallCount service. All requests require an API key passed in a request header; TLS is enforced end to end. Keys are scoped per consumer, rate-limited, and rotated quarterly by the Ostbrook platform team. No user data transits this feed — payloads contain only bay counts and timestamps per garage level. Anonymous access is disabled at the gateway. For review purposes, the current staging key for StallCount is included here.

gateway credential: qvz15-JvAP47rZBIRccNX

Runbook fragment — Garage Occupancy Feed (Lotwise platform). If the ingest account for the Harrowgate garage occupancy feed is locked out, the stall-count stream stops within two minutes and downstream dashboards flatline at the last value. Do not recreate the account; recovery preserves the signing history that the reconciliation job depends on. Open the recovery console, select the feed's service identity, and choose "restore credentials." The console prompts once, with no retry grace. At the prompt, enter the recovery passphrase shown below.

strongbox words: lamwyn-istax-tamvan-beldor-pelax-norys-kasdor-wenmir-kelax-ralix-holir-silok-ulawyn

Quick take on the proposed joint venture with Bramwick Foundry: the numbers mostly work. Our share of setup costs is manageable, and projected margins on the Coppervale line look healthy by year two. Main risk is their debt load, which needs a closer look. Before we model further scenarios, the underlying strategic intent is summarized below.

internal memo for hawip-kajeg: The pricing group signed off on a budget of $54.8 million for Project Istwyn. The renewal with Kasathix Partners closes at $61.6 million a year, 5 percent below the last contract.